ADFA Small Business Guaranty Program

The ADFA Small Business Guaranty Program aims to assist small businesses in Arkansas by offering bond guarantees to business loans. Thus, helping business owners improve their debt and creditworthiness to their lenders or investors. 

This guarantee program does not offer direct cash grants. Rather, it provides up to 80% of a loan guarantee to investors and lending institutions. ADFA backing up the entrepreneurs increases their chances of getting approved with their business loans.

Advantage Arkansas

Advantage Arkansas is a tax credit program administered by the Arkansas Economic Development Council (AEDC). Rather than offering direct cash grants, the program aims to provide tax credit initiatives to encourage small business owners to foster the creation of high-quality jobs for the people of Arkansas.

To qualify for the program, the employee’s hourly wage must equal or exceed $14.94. At the same time, the hired employees must also be taxpayers in the state. The tax credit earned for each year can be used to offset the business’s tax liabilities. 

ArkPlus Income Tax Credit Program

The ArkPlus Program is another tax credit program headed by the Arkansas Economic Development Council or AEDC. This program aims to provide tax credits to up to 10% of the total investment of small businesses looking forward to new locations or expanding in Arkansas. 

Like Advantage Arkansas, this program also requires businesses to offer minimum payroll to their new, full-time, and permanent employees. The tax credit can be used to cover up to 50% of the business’s annual tax liabilities to the state.  

Equity Investment Incentive Program

The Equity Investment Incentive Program is a unique opportunity to access valuable financial resources to fuel small businesses. Instead of offering tax credits for job creation, this program allows eligible businesses to offer tax credit opportunities to their investors.

To encourage investments, the Arkansas Economic Development Council (AEDC) gives tax credits of up to 33 1/3% of the total investment amount to the investors of eligible Arkansas-based businesses. The tax credit earned from investments can be used to cover up to 50% of the annual tax liabilities.

Ultimately, the program provides a win-win incentive for small business owners and their investors. 

Coalition to Back Black Businesses Program

Discover the incredible impact of the Coalition to Back Black Businesses Program in fostering inclusivity and empowerment for underrepresented entrepreneurs in Arkansas.

The program aims to uplift black-owned enterprises in distressed communities in Arkansas. In this program, eligible entrepreneurs may receive immediate financial assistance o up to $5,000. The grant money can be used to fund various business-related expenses and projects.

In addition to financial assistance, grant recipients will also have the chance to participate in the coaching platform. This will be a valuable resource for business owners to enrich their skills and knowledge to enhance their business further.

Eligibility Requirements and Application Guidelines for Small Business Grants in Arkansas

Discover if your business qualifies for financial assistance through grant programs in Arkansas by reviewing the eligibility requirements and application guidelines.

To qualify for small business grants in Arkansas, businesses must meet certain criteria. These criteria may include having a physical presence in Arkansas, being a for-profit entity, having a valid tax identification number, and being in good standing with the state. Additionally, businesses may need to demonstrate financial need, such as showing a decline in revenue due to the COVID-19 pandemic.

It’s important to carefully review the eligibility requirements for each specific grant program, as they may vary. Once you’ve determined your eligibility, you can proceed to the application process. This may involve submitting an application through an online portal, providing necessary documentation, and completing any required forms.

It’s important to adhere to the application timelines and ensure that you have a complete application to increase your chances of being considered for funding. Keep in mind that some grants may also consider factors such as creditworthiness and the potential impact of the grant on job creation and economic development in the community.
